Worksheet Highlights:

  1. Shapes in Vibrant Colors:

    • The worksheet showcases a selection of colorful shapes, including triangles, squares, rectangles, and circles.
    • These visually appealing shapes provide children with an opportunity to recognize and interact with different shapes.
  2. Tracing and Counting Activity:

    • Children are encouraged to trace each shape with their fingers, feeling the sides and corners as they go.
    • Following the tracing activity, they are asked to write down how many sides and corners each shape has, thereby reinforcing their understanding of shape attributes.

Why Is This Worksheet Useful for Kids to Learn Shapes and Improve Math Skills?

  • Shape Recognition: The worksheet introduces children to common shapes, helping them recognize and distinguish between triangles, squares, rectangles, and circles.

  • Counting and Number Recognition: By counting sides and corners, children practice counting and reinforce their number recognition skills.

  • Hands-On Learning: Tracing shapes with fingers provides a tactile, hands-on experience, aiding in the development of shape awareness and fine motor skills.

  • Early Geometry Understanding: This worksheet lays the foundation for understanding geometry, as children learn about the fundamental characteristics of shapes, such as the number of sides and corners.

  • Math Readiness: Counting sides and corners is an early math concept that prepares children for more advanced mathematical concepts they will encounter in later grades.

  • Visual Learning: The use of colorful shapes and interactive tracing makes learning enjoyable and visually engaging. Visual learning aids in better comprehension and retention of math concepts.
